Solution

The correct options are
B from the positive plate back to the positive plate
C from the negative plate back to the negative plate
D from any point in the circuit back to the same point
Options B, C and D are correct.

The E.M.F of a cell is the work done in moving a unit positive charge in a loop or from the terminal to the same terminal. The force it experiences is a conservative force.
Hence, the statements in options B, C and D are correct.
